[0001] The present application relates to the field of mobile phone detection technology, and in particular to a method, device, system, equipment and medium for detecting defects in mobile phone screens. Background Art

[0002] Lens lines are an array of raised structures located on the top surface of a mobile phone's ITO (Indium Tin Oxide) film. These structures, with arch heights up to 52.6 microns, protect the ITO film. However, lens line offset affects the film's conductivity and light transmittance. As we all know, ITO film, as a conductive film, is a component of touch screens and is widely used in smartphones, smart homes, tablets, and smart car devices. The conductivity and light transmittance of ITO film influence touch screen production in the mobile communications sector, making the quality of the lens on the ITO film crucial.

[0003] Currently, the most common inspection method used by screen manufacturers is manual visual inspection. However, the human eye is easily affected by the environment, which results in large errors during manual visual inspection and low defect detection accuracy. Summary of the Invention

[0031] In an exemplary embodiment provided by the present application, in machine vision, the construction of a visual imaging system is particularly critical, which will directly affect the quality of the image and thus affect the performance of the system. Therefore, the visual imaging system constructed in the present application is: based on the target light source environment parameters including the light source type, the relative distance between the light source and the mobile phone screen to be tested, and the light source tilt angle, a light source detection environment is set, and the product position of the mobile phone screen to be tested is set directly above the light source in the light source detection environment, the upper surface of the mobile phone screen to be tested is set vertically to the shooting camera, the product position is located directly below the camera position, and is within the shooting imaging area of ​​the shooting camera. Among them, the light source type can be a line light source, the relative distance can be 60mm, and the light source tilt angle can be 15°. The line light source is used to illuminate the lens line (upper surface raised array structure) area. After research and testing, the use of a line light source as a backlight has a high contrast for the image acquisition of defects in the mobile phone screen to be tested, and can brighten the star-shaped crack defects to form the most conducive imaging effect for image processing, and ensure the stability of the image, greatly improving the detection stability and accuracy of subsequent image defect recognition.

[0032] By photographing the mobile phone screen to be tested in the above-mentioned light source detection environment, it is possible to achieve high-contrast capture of the two defects, namely the offset of the lens line (the raised array structure on the upper surface) and the star-shaped crack defect. This is conducive to the good detection of defects in the later stage of the algorithm, and to achieve stability and reliability in the detection of lens line offset and star-shaped crack defects. Among them, since the length of the star-shaped crack defect will affect the performance of the product to varying degrees, the existence of the star-shaped crack defect will damage the function of the ITO film layer of the mobile phone screen to varying degrees due to different shapes and sizes, affecting the conductivity and light transmittance of the ITO film layer, and having a direct impact on the performance and use of the mobile phone screen to be tested. Therefore, the detection of star-shaped crack defects is particularly important. The shape of the star-shaped crack defect is mostly a crack extending from the center point. The size of the star-shaped crack defect is measured based on the width and height, ranging from 15um to 40um. The width and height greater than 15um×15um are considered defects that need to be detected.

[0033] In addition, the offset detection of the lens line requires good imaging effect, which is specifically manifested in that the lens line appears as a thin line in the image. Specifically, while ensuring that the screen of the mobile phone to be tested is placed upright, adjust the angle of the light source to present a clear and thin line in the imaging field of view. During the experimental test, when the tilt angle of the light source is 15°, the imaging effect is better. Among them, adjusting the angle of the light source is mainly to make the light source lamp beads and the lens line angle highly coincide with each other to achieve the best imaging effect. The thin and long lens line shape facilitates the comparison between the algorithm and the standard lens line. According to laboratory tests, the line light source backlight can meet this requirement. Therefore, the light source type of the light source in the light source detection environment is set to a line light source.

[0036] In this embodiment, the defect detection model is obtained by pre-training the initial deep learning model to meet the detection accuracy requirements. During pre-training, a large number of defect images of the raised array structure on the top surface of each mobile phone screen are first collected to enrich the training sample library. The more different defect samples, the higher the defect detection rate. Then, the initial deep learning model is used to train each defect image to ensure the detection of various defects in the raised array structure on the top surface, thus obtaining the defect detection model.

[0037] The predicted defect types include star-shaped crack defects, and the defect detection model is mainly used to identify star-shaped crack defects in the upper surface raised array structure. For star-shaped crack defects, according to the results of the survey, if the width and height of the defect exceed 15um×15um, it will affect the conductivity and light transmittance of the ITO film layer. The defect detection area corresponding to the star-shaped crack defect (the threshold for defect size control) is set to a width and height of 15um×15um. Star-shaped crack defects exceeding this threshold will be detected to form target defect information. [0040] In this embodiment, the offset of each raised line in the lens line (raised array structure on the upper surface) of the tested mobile phone screen is assessed by comparing the angle of each raised line with the standard raised line at the corresponding position in the lens line (standard raised array structure on the upper surface) of the standard lens, thereby calculating the angle difference between the two. The angle difference is obtained by calculating the sine of the position of the standard raised line at the corresponding position of the raised line.

[0041] In particular, the preset angle can be set to 8°. If the angle difference is greater than 8°, it is considered a lens line deviation anomaly. The raised line corresponding to the angle difference is determined as the deviation abnormality line, and the target defect information of the upper surface protrusion array structure is formed based on the deviation abnormality line and the corresponding angle difference.

[0045] Figure 2 In the test, the camera is installed directly above the product (mobile phone screen to be tested) via a Z-axis slide, and the distance from the camera installation surface to the product (mobile phone screen to be tested) is 376mm. The detection accuracy is 8μm at this time. The Z-axis slide can achieve an adjustment of ±10mm. The line light source is located directly below the product (mobile phone screen to be tested), and the distance between the two is 60mm. This ensures that the image imaging effect is not affected by temperature drift and causes defocus, allowing more light to enter the camera, ensuring the brightness and uniformity of the image, so that the offset and star-shaped crack defects in the lens line (raised array structure on the upper surface) area of ​​the product (mobile phone screen to be tested) can be detected in this light source detection environment.

[0046] Among them, since different light sources can highlight different appearance defects, the selection of machine vision light sources is particularly important. Under the illumination of a suitable light source, an image with good uniformity and consistency can be obtained, which improves the recognition detection efficiency and accuracy of the visual algorithm. At the same time, the height position of the light source also has a great influence on the imaging effect. It is a necessary factor to be considered. By adjusting and fixing the height and angle of the light source, high-contrast acquisition of defects is achieved to meet the requirements of image detection. Therefore, in this application, the light source in the light source detection environment is selected as a line light source, and the distance between the two is 60mm. At the same time, the light source inclination angle of the line light source is 15°, that is, the light source lamp bead surface of the line light source faces the product (mobile phone screen to be tested), and the light source lamp bead surface is 15° relative to the horizontal position of the product (mobile phone screen to be tested). The line light source is located directly below the product (mobile phone screen to be tested), and the distance between the two is 60mm.

[0047] The shooting camera includes a linear array camera and an optical imaging telecentric lens, and the degree of fit between the linear array camera and the optical imaging telecentric lens meets the image distortion requirement when the mobile phone screen to be measured is shot, so as to reduce the image distortion of the detection image obtained by shooting. In the present application, the detection accuracy is 8 μm, and according to the accuracy test requirement, the linear array camera is selected as a 16K linear array camera. In order to cooperate with the camera and meet the image acquisition accuracy requirement, the optical imaging telecentric lens selected is a 1X lens with a focal length of 80 mm.

[0048] The mobile phone screen defect detection device is used for lens line offset and star-shaped crack defect detection of the mobile phone screen to be measured, and therefore the mobile phone screen defect detection device can also be referred to as an optical detection system. The mobile phone screen defect detection device further includes a light source controller, a Z-axis sliding table, a programmable logic controller (PLC), a power trigger line, a data line and the like. The Z-axis sliding table can adjust the height of the shooting camera installation and the working distance of the lens, so that the image is better focused, which is beneficial to image acquisition of product defect details. The data line is used for transmitting signals between components in the optical detection system, and can transmit the image signal (detection image) collected by the shooting camera to a terminal. Subsequently, the image signal (detection image) is processed by using an algorithm, and the image processing result is output, so as to obtain the target defect information of the upper surface convex array structure.

[0049] When the mobile phone screen to be measured moves to the product position in the light source detection environment with the mechanical automation platform (object table) and is in the shooting imaging area (camera field of view range) of the shooting camera, the PLC gives a trigger signal. Then the linear light source installed at a distance of 60 mm from the product is in the stroboscopic state through the logical control of the light source controller, that is, after the light source controller receives the trigger signal given by the PLC, the light source is turned on. At the same time, after the shooting camera receives the trigger signal, the 16K linear array camera and the 1X lens with a focal length of 80 mm are used to shoot the lens line (upper surface convex array structure) area on the mobile phone screen to be measured from multiple angles. The 1X lens enables the edge information of the lens line (upper surface convex array structure) to be imaged on the CCD (Charge-Coupled Device) of the 16K linear array camera, so as to obtain a detection image. The collected image is subjected to defect recognition, and the target defect information of the upper surface convex array structure is obtained.
